As a non-commercial design prize, the Focus Open offers particularly low barriers to participation thanks to its very moderate fees, while, in contrast, providing a high level of visibility from which, in the event of an award, smaller agencies, design studios and companies, in particular, can benefit. Entries can be submitted in a total of 14 categories including Bathroom, Kitchen, Light, Mobility, Investment products, Sport and Mobility.
